MANUFACTURER Agilent
MODEL 3458A

General description:

2 & 4 pts (Kelvin technique) resistance measures

Characteristics :

OHMS

  • 9 ranges: 10 Ù to 1GÙ
  • Two-wire and four-wire Ohms with offset compensation
  • Up to 50,000 readings/sec (5.5 digits)
  • Maximum Sensitivity: 10 μÙ
  • 2.2 ppm 24 hour accuracy

DC VOLTS

  • 5 ranges: 0.1 V to 1000 V
  • 8.5 to 4.5 digit resolution
  • Up to 100,000 readings/sec (4.5 digits)
  • Maximum sensitivity: 10 nV
  • 0.6 ppm 24 hour accuracy
  • 8 ppm (4 ppm optional) / year voltage reference stability

AC VOLTS

  • 6 ranges: 10 mV to 1000 V
  • 1 Hz to 10 MHz bandwidth
  • Up to 50 readings/sec with all readings to specified accuracy
  • Choice of sampling or analog true rms techniques
  • 100 ppm best accuracy

DC CURRENT

  • 8 ranges: 100 nA to 1 A
  • Up to 1,350 readings/sec (5.5 digits)
  • Maximum sensitivity: 1pA
  • 14 ppm 24 hour accuracy

AC CURRENT

  • 5 ranges: 100 μA to 1 A
  • 10Hz to 100 kHz bandwidth
  • Up to 50 readings/sec
  • 500 ppm 24 hour accuracy

FREQUENCY AND PERIOD

  • Voltage or current ranges
  • Frequency: 1 Hz to 10 MHz
  • Period: 100 ns to 1 sec
  • 0.01% accuracy
  • ac or dc coupled

MAXIMUM SPEEDS

  • 100,000 readings/sec at 4.5 digits (16 bits)
  • 50,000 readings/sec at 5.5 digits
  • 6,000 readings/sec at 6.5 digits
  • 60 readings/sec at 7.5 digits
  • 6 readings/sec at 8.5 digits

MEASUREMENT SET-UP SPEED

  • 100,000 readings/sec over GPIB* or with internal memory
  • 110 autoranges/sec
  • 340 function or range changes/sec
